Magni and Modi – Did Santa Monica Get Rid of These Characters in God of War a Bit Too Early?
As stated before, Magni and Modi were the sons of Thor, the Norse Aesir God of Thunder. The two characters first appeared in the series’ reboot installment in 2018 and were disposed of relatively quickly compared to other entities.

Coming to the realization a few years later,God of Warfans have finally begun to mention how the interactions with Magni and Modi on screen actually brought some character to the game and provided interesting and humorous conversations for the player to listen to.
With the rumors of Atreus, the son ofKratos, getting his own spin-off floating around, fans hope that the studio will make sure to take more value out of some characters who are going to waste either way.
